Job 38:4-7: 4 Where were you when I laid the foundations of the earth? Declare, if you have understanding. 5 Who set its measurements, if you know? Or who stretched the line upon it? 6 Upon what were its foundations (134) sunk? Or who laid its corner-stone, 7 when the morning stars sang together, and all the sons of Elohim shouted (7321) for joy?

#134 "“ eden 1) base, pedestal, socket (strong, firm) a) pedestals of gold on which marble pillars were set b) pedestals of the earth, foundation of the earth c) pedestals, bases, or sockets on which tabernacle stood

Ex. 40:17-19: 17 And it came to be in the first month of the second year, on the first day of the month , that the Dwelling Place was raised up. 18 And Mosheh raised up the Dwelling Place and placed its sockets (134) , and set up its boards, and put in its bars, and raised up its columns, 19 and spread the tent over the Dwelling Place and put the covering of the tent on top of it, as Yahuah had commanded Mosheh.

#7321 - ruwa` to shout, raise a sound, cry out, give a blast 1) to shout a war-cry or alarm of battle 2) to sound a signal for war or march 3) to shout in triumph (over enemies) 4) to shout in applause 5) to shout (with religious impulse) 6) to cry out in distress


Lev. 23:23-24 23 And Yahuah spoke to Mosheh, saying, 24 "Speak to the children of Yisra'el, saying, "In the seventh month, on the first day of the month, you have a rest, a remembrance of blowing of trumpets, (8643) a set-apart gathering.

#8643 - tĕruw`ah from H7321 1) alarm, signal, sound of tempest, shout, shout or blast of war or alarm or joy a) alarm of war, war-cry, battle-cry b) blast (for march) c) shout of joy (with religious impulse) d) shout of joy (in general)


If it could be shown that Yom Teruah represents the day Yahuah laid the foundations of the world it would put a plus for the lunar reckoning understanding, it could possibly show a pattern that a new moon day is required before you start your 6 days of work at the beginning of the month.
